After fifteen years of hunting white seabass, I finally realized the best way to describe it...it's the magical dance between boredom and exhilaration. As you swim around the cold murky water, with almost nothing but kelp in sight you begin to daydream. You have to snap out of it into complete awareness because when a white seabass materializes, you have to be on point, and ready to take your best shot. This time of year can be more exiting with the proliferation of sharks & barracuda. After shooting your white seabass, don't leave it on the bottom too long, or you might bring up just the head.
